Connecting the AW2 Receiver to your Music System • Insert the Receiver into the included AC power adapter. • Plug the AC power adapter into a power outlet near your music system. • Connect the included audio cable from the AW2 Receiver to the audio inputs on your music system. Note: Use the included RCA cable adapter if your music system has RCA audio inputs.
Connecting the AW2 Sender to your iPod • Turn on your iPod. • Insert the Sender into your iPod's dock connector. • Select and playa song or playlist. • When music plays, the blue status indicators on the Sender and Receiver will both turn solid. Note: The AW2 Sender is powered by you r iPod so it does not need to be charged.
About HOP and PAIR Functions Each Audioengine W2 Sender and Receiver set are Paired out of the box, so if you're only using one set no further configuration is needed. However, if you wish -to Pair and Hop to multiple AW2 Receivers refer to the following instructions. Pairing Pairing is a function by which a Sender and Receiver become acquainted. Once a Sender and Receiver are Paired, they will remember each other.
Note: Up to 8 Receivers may be Paired with one Sender, allowing the Sender to Hop to multiple Receivers, one at a time. More than one Sender may also be Paired to a single Receiver, if desired. Hopping between Senders and Receivers: 1) Momentarily press the button on the Sender. The status indicator will blink slowly and then go solid, indicating that it has Hopped to the next Paired Receiver in your system. 2) Press the Sender button again to continue Hopping to other Receivers.
Troubleshooting If no music is playing from your AW2 Sender/Receiver pair, try the following tips. Sender and/or Receiver status indicators are not lit: • Check that the Receiver's power supply is connected to AC power. • Check that your iPod is playing music (the Sender's status indicator will be off when no music is playing). Sender and/or Receiver status indicators are blinking slowly: • Sender and Receiver may be out of range.
